What was I thinking! Kimberly over at ArtJoyStuff is hosting an ATC swap called the Fabric of Nature. Her rules were to pick any kind of nature theme you wanted, try and make it vintage looking AND it had to all be done in fabric (no paper). Any embellishments allowed.
Well with Spring FINALLY here at Maple Hill the peeper frogs have been going strong in the ponds around my woodlot. It is a sound I really enjoy - and a true sign of Spring. So I popped over to Graphic Fairy and found a perfect graphic to print on fabric.
Here is my ATC - the background is an old curtain I thrifted. I embellished with lace, jute ribbon, buttons and beading. Did a little inking on the fabric too....thing is...
